Our top stories from international outlets this morning.

1:16.0

Following a military coup in Niger, the country's airspace has been closed

1:21.0

due to concerns out of potential military intervention from neighboring countries.

1:26.0

The economic community of West African states had warned of possible force

1:31.0

if President Muhammad Basoum was not reinstated by a specific deadline.

1:37.0

The Hunted Spokesperson stated that Niger's armed forces are prepared to defend the country

1:43.0

and they claim to have information about a foreign power planning and attack.

1:48.0
